Update

I pulled the pan today, and the fluid was about as bad as any I have ever seen. It wasn't low though. Cleaned everything up, and check all pipes with a mirror and none are cracked. Drove it again and it shifts great sometimes, and sometimes it's hard. No overdrive at all, and it seems the torque converter still isn't locking up. I'm charging my Snap On Verus now so I can look at the torque converter and other data tomororw, mostly for the hell of it. My cheap scan tool doesn't show much.

Just ordered the 6 piece solenoid and pressure switch kit from Oregon Performance. I have a feeling that's going to do the trick, but wish me luck anyway! :) Thanks for the help guys!

Just wanted to follow up for future reference. Cleaning the MAF fixed the lean code and replacing the solenoids and pressure switch fixed the overdirve and P0842 code. I suspect the pressure switch was the culprit but replaced everthing just in case. I drove it for a few weeks, and it runs great. Sadly I ended up selling it though.
